1. Sustainable Materials with a Luxurious Touch

Luxury is evolving—and sustainability is leading the way. In 2025, the most sophisticated spaces feature responsibly sourced materials like FSC-certified woods, recycled glass, and organic textiles. You’ll find eco-friendly terrazzo countertops, bamboo flooring, and linen upholstery replacing synthetic and mass-produced alternatives.

2. Smart Home Features that Feel Effortless

The future of home living is intuitive. Smart lighting that adjusts to your mood, climate-controlled window treatments, and voice-activated systems are all part of the luxe toolkit now. But it’s not just about gadgets—it’s about harmony between high design and high tech.

3. Statement Lighting That Defines a Room

Gone are the days of background lighting. In 2025, lighting takes center stage—think dramatic pendant lamps, floating orbs, and sculptural fixtures in materials like alabaster, aged brass, or hand-blown glass.

4. Curves, Not Corners

Clean lines are giving way to soft, organic silhouettes. Arched doorways, rounded sofas, and curvy coffee tables add a calming, natural rhythm to your space. This design philosophy invites flow, comfort, and visual balance.

For a true sense of ease, echo curves throughout: in your lighting, mirrors, and even your rugs.

 


 

5. Outdoor Patios as Extensions of the Home

Luxury doesn’t stop at the back door. Create an outdoor space that’s just as curated as your interiors—think cozy fire pits, designer loungers, and al fresco dining nooks surrounded by lush native greenery.

Natural stone, artisanal tile, and sustainable wood help merge your interior palette with the open air.

 


 

6. Home Workspaces That Inspire Success

A thoughtful home office is now a status symbol—and a necessity. Bespoke desks, ergonomic seating, layered lighting, and built-in shelving come together to form a space that supports both productivity and style.

7. A Color Palette Rooted in Nature

Earthy, saturated tones are dominating design palettes—olive green, rust, ochre, midnight blue. These colors ground a space and create depth without overwhelming.

Paired with rich textures like velvet, clay, or rattan, these hues give any room a soulful, lived-in elegance.

 


 

8. Vintage Accents with Timeless Appeal

What’s old is beautiful again. Incorporate vintage pieces like patinated mirrors, carved wooden armoires, or antique chandeliers into otherwise modern spaces. This layered approach brings a sense of history, craftsmanship, and personality.

9. Craftsmanship Over Mass Production

There’s a growing appreciation for handmade, slow-crafted goods. Artisanal ceramics, bespoke cabinetry, and handwoven textiles all add richness and individuality to a home.

10. Multi-Use Spaces That Adapt to You

Open-plan living is evolving into spaces that flex with your needs. A guest bedroom might double as a meditation room. A dining area may include hidden storage or a mini bar. With the right design, small spaces can feel expansive and dynamic.

11. The Rise of Artistic Surfaces

Walls, ceilings, and even floors are becoming canvases. Think plaster finishes, wall reliefs, bespoke murals, or bold graphic tiles. These details add dimension and artfulness without the need for more "stuff."

12. Layered Textures Create Instant Warmth

A truly luxurious space doesn’t rely on minimalism—it invites the eye to explore. Mix velvet with raw wood, silk with rattan, matte finishes with metallics. These combinations elevate your space while keeping it grounded and inviting.
